On an island in the middle of the Atlantic, where the ocean meets ancient lava shores, Aida walks into the sea each morning like a woman answering a call, a tender meditation on one Azorean islander’s unbreakable devotion to the volcanic island that holds her, and a quiet reminder that belonging to a place is the deepest peace a person can know.
This film was made as part of a unique production and filmmaking experience, led by Werner Herzog in the Azores Islands in January 2026.
